Sesame Street
Reverend Kirkpatrick and Ed Lipton visit the Street.
Air date January 16, 1975
Season Season 6 (1974-1975)
Sponsors W, 11
Warmandcold3
  • Ed Lipton, Oscar and David sing "The Sandwich Song".
  • Kermit at Home: Grover is outside in the snow, freezing. He knocks on Kermit's door, and asks for help to get warm. Grover tries to guess how he might get warm, but none of his ideas work. Finally, Kermit tells Grover that if he wants to get warm, he should stay inside. Excited, Grover pulls Kermit aside and slams the door, locking Kermit outside. Grover goes to sleep in Kermit's armchair while the frozen frog pounds on the window.
  • Grover the Assistant: The Amazing Mumford begins his magic subtraction trick with four pineapples, and makes them disappear one at a time. Grover takes Mumford's wand and tries the trick himself, but he makes both the pineapples and Mumford disappear. (EKA: Episode 0280)
